Full Job Description

Reporting to the Head of Careers & Employability, this role is crucial in ensuring University-wide governance and compliance of placement and work-related learning activity, both within and beyond the curriculum; in support of the University's strategic commitment to this area. This involves coordination of such activity across the institution, overseeing projects, processes, governance and health & safety in order to drive growth, compliance and equitable student access. The role-holder is the institutional lead for placements & work-related learning, and will be a member of the Careers & Employability Service's Senior Management Team (SMT), liaising with and influencing colleagues across the University. This includes collective responsibility for continuing service excellence to students, staff and external stakeholders, and delivery of careers and employability services which meet the University's Vision and strategic commitments. The post-holder will influence and provide professional advice and coordination for work experience initiatives across faculties and schools, working closely with academic and professional services teams.
